Spinach & Feta Stuffed Salmon Pinwheels

Spinach & Feta Stuffed Salmon Pinwheels: A Flavorful Delight

Discover the magical blend of flavors in Spinach & Feta Stuffed Salmon Pinwheels, a delightful dish that's quick to prepare and nutritionally packed.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 18 minutes
Total Time 33 minutes
Servings: 4 pinwheels
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: Mediterranean
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

For the Pinwheels
  • 1 lb Salmon Fillet ensure it's fresh for the best taste
  • 4 oz Feta Cheese can be substituted with goat cheese or ricotta
  • 2 cups Fresh Spinach can be replaced with thawed frozen spinach
  • 2 tbsp Olive Oil for brushing the pinwheels
  • to taste Salt essential for seasoning
  • to taste Pepper essential for seasoning
For Garnish
  • 1 tbsp Fresh Dill optional; adds freshness
  • 1 Lemon Wedges optional; brightens flavors

Equipment

  • mixing bowl
  • Baking Dish
  • Cutting Board
  • toothpicks or kitchen twine

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). In a mixing bowl, combine fresh spinach and crumbled feta cheese until well mixed. Set aside.
  2. Lay the salmon fillet skin-side down on a cutting board. Carefully slice it to create a thin, flat piece, about half an inch thick. Season with salt and pepper.
  3. Spread the spinach and feta mixture evenly over the salmon. Roll the salmon tightly into a log shape and secure with toothpicks or kitchen twine.
  4. Place the rolled salmon pinwheels seam-side down in a greased baking dish. Brush the tops with olive oil and bake for 15-18 minutes.
  5. Let the pinwheels rest for a couple of minutes. Remove toothpicks or twine, slice, and garnish with dill or lemon before serving.
